Learners Guide to Metal Polishing - In most cases, the polishing of metal is wanted for aesthetic reasons or for clean-room usage. It is one of the most effective processes simply because of its usefulness in intensifying the original beauty of the items, for instance, motor bike parts, automotive parts or kitchenware. Similarly, various clean-rooms should have a sleek finish in an effort to limit the permeability of the material which might result in dust to collect and contaminate. An illustration of this application might be in a vacuum chamber.

You will find various strategies to finish metal, and we will look at examples of the techniques required. Metals may be polished chemically, electromechanically, using purpose made buffing machines, or simply manually. A special buffing compound or paste could be applied, that can contain dolomite, chromium oxide, chalk, limestone, aluminum oxide, tripoli, or iron oxide.

Polishing stainless steel, due to its inferior thermal conductivity, its hardness, and its somewhat high viscosity is in general one of the most time-consuming. Having said that, items created from non-ferrous metal will be more responsive to polishing, because they demand the least number of procedures.

Finishing buffs daubed with paste will be seriously impacted by specific forces on the pad. The level of the surface pressure can be increased to a definite scope, having said that, placing in excess of the optimum degree of force not only lowers the quality level of the process, but additionally can degrade efficiency, could potentially cause wear to the component, and there's also an evident heating of the objects being worked on, generated by friction. When you are using thin objects, it will be higher temperature (and the relating pliancy of the metal) that causes materials to twist, buckle or flex. Basically, it will require a specialized polisher to take into account all of these things to both avert harm to the metal part and to perform competently. To be able to significantly increase the standard of the resultant surface, the finishing process has to be completed with considerably less aggression and not as much pressure to be able to finally deliver a surface area without scores or marks as a consequence of the finishing procedure, subsequently ending up with a fabulous mirror finish.
